Ungawa Remains In Rhythm At Mohawk
Ungawa hasn't missed a beat in now each of his last three, as the red-hot four-year-old took down the $24,000 conditioned trotting feature on Monday's (May 11) Woodbine Mohawk Park card with trainer Paul MacDonell in the bike.
Nine trotters who were non-winners of five or $80,00 lifetime lined up for the event with Ungawa leaving from the far outside as the 3-1 second choice. Ungawa took flight off the wings, quickly crossing over against the cones and asserting himself on top at the quarter in :27.4. Ungawa went unchallenged to the half in :56.2 before leading to three-quarters in 1:25 while the 2-5 favourite, Mr Walner Fashion (Scott Young), trotted first-over and into fourth with 4-1/2 lengths still to make up.
Ungawa cut the corner sharply, opening up by nearly three lengths midway through the stretch while Mr Walner Fashion drove into second. With a statuesque MacDonell in the bike, Ungawa coasted to the wire two lengths clear in a career best 1:53.1. Mr Walner Fashion held for second over a hard-charging Eurobank Hanover (Tyler Jones), who rallied for third.
Owned by the Estate of Dale Towle of Leamington, Ont., Ungawa has won three of five in 2026, with each of those victories coming consecutively. The Greenshoe-The Power Of Many gelding has won six of 15 lifetime, banking $78,780 for his career.
